Main duties of the job

Applications are invited for a Consultant in Old Age Psychiatry to work in a Community Memory Assessment Service.

It is anticipated that the Consultant will work with the CMAS MDT on a consultative basis providing clinical leadership and supervision to a team of advanced level practitioners. The CMAS Consultant will provide direct care for a small number of complex patients and will be available for face to face/ telephone/email/Microsoft Teams advice to the wider team. The consultant will be the Designated Medical Prescriber providing clinical supervision to the Independent Nurse Prescribers in the team.

All patients referred to CMAS have a comprehensive initial assessment undertaken by nursing staff. Patients are then discussed in the weekly Multidisciplinary Team Meeting to provide a diagnostic formulation and management plan. Patients then receive a diagnostic appointment either with nursing staff or the Consultant for the diagnosis to be delivered and cognitive enhancing treatment started if appropriate. Follow up of patients, including monitoring of specific drug treatment and post diagnostic support for dementia, is primarily done by nursing staff.

There is ready access to a comprehensive neuroradiology service and neuropsychology assessment.

Assessment and support for more complex patients with dementia, who are ill-suited to be managed on an out-patient basis, is provided by the Older Peoples CMHTs.
